All errors (new ones prefixed by >>):
drivers/clocksource/arm_arch_timer.c: In function 'arch_timer_enable_workaround':
>> drivers/clocksource/arm_arch_timer.c:554:44: error: 'hisi_161010101_read_cntvct_el0' undeclared (first use in this function)
554 | if (wa->read_cntvct_el0 == hisi_161010101_read_cntvct_el0) {
| ^~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
drivers/clocksource/arm_arch_timer.c:554:44: note: each undeclared identifier is reported only once for each function it appears in
vim +/hisi_161010101_read_cntvct_el0 +554 drivers/clocksource/arm_arch_timer.c
527
528 static
529 void arch_timer_enable_workaround(const struct arch_timer_erratum_workaround *wa,
530 bool local)
531 {
532 int i;
533
534 if (local) {
535 __this_cpu_write(timer_unstable_counter_workaround, wa);
536 } else {
537 for_each_possible_cpu(i)
538 per_cpu(timer_unstable_counter_workaround, i) = wa;
539 }
540
541 /*
542 * Use the locked version, as we're called from the CPU
543 * hotplug framework. Otherwise, we end-up in deadlock-land.
544 */
545 static_branch_enable_cpuslocked(&arch_timer_read_ool_enabled);
546
547 /*
548 * Don't use the vdso fastpath if errata require using the
549 * out-of-line counter accessor. We may change our mind pretty
550 * late in the game (with a per-CPU erratum, for example), so
551 * change both the default value and the vdso itself.
552 */
553 if (wa->read_cntvct_el0) {
> 554 if (wa->read_cntvct_el0 == hisi_161010101_read_cntvct_el0) {
555 clocksource_counter.archdata.vdso_direct = true;
556 vdso_default = true;
557 vdso_fix = true;
558 } else {
559 clocksource_counter.archdata.vdso_direct = false;
560 vdso_default = false;
561 }
562 }
563 }
564
